Properly Follow the Instructions for a Colonoscopy
When preparing for a colonoscopy, your doctor will typically prescribe a laxative or a similar solution that you must consume the day before the procedure in order to cleanse your bowels. It is crucial that you meticulously adhere to the provided instructions when it is time to take the solution. Although the taste of the solution may be unpleasant, it is important to refrain from adding anything to it unless explicitly directed by your doctor. The addition of additives can potentially lead to an upset stomach, nausea, or alter the effectiveness of the solution in your body.
Preparing for a Colonoscopy: The Fast and Purge
When preparing for a colonoscopy, it is crucial to follow certain dietary restrictions. One of the main requirements is to abstain from consuming any solid foods in the hours leading up to the procedure. However, it is essential to stay hydrated during this time. Clear liquids should be your go-to choice. Additionally, you can quench your thirst with light-colored ice pops and jello.
It is important to note that certain beverages should be avoided during this period. Alcoholic drinks should be completely off-limits, as well as any beverages that are not transparent, including milk. Two hours prior to the colonoscopy, you must cease all food and drink intake. Instead, you will need to consume a specially formulated solution designed to thoroughly cleanse your colon in preparation for the procedure.
